HDB Renovation Ideas: Maximizing Small Spaces with Space-Saving Furniture

1 May, 2023

Are you living in an HDB flat with limited space and looking for ways to maximize it? Renovating your HDB flat can be a daunting task, especially when you have limited space. However, there are several ways you can utilize your space and make it look bigger with some smart HDB renovation ideas. In this article, we will discuss some of the best HDB renovation ideas to maximize small spaces, including space-saving furniture.

1. Plan your renovation

Before starting your HDB renovation project, it is essential to plan your renovation to maximize your space effectively. Plan your renovation based on your needs, lifestyle, and budget. Determine the purpose of each room and how you can make the most of the available space. Consider decluttering and organizing your space to create more room for your belongings.

2. Choose light colors

One of the easiest ways to make a small space appear larger is by choosing light colors for your walls and flooring. Light colors reflect light, making your room brighter and more spacious. Avoid dark colors that absorb light and make your space look smaller.

3. Use mirrors

Mirrors are excellent for creating an illusion of space in small rooms. Mirrors reflect light and create the illusion of depth, making your room appear bigger. You can use large mirrors or multiple smaller mirrors to enhance the illusion of space.

4. Install built-in storage

Built-in storage is an excellent way to maximize your space and create a clutter-free environment. You can install built-in cabinets, shelves, and drawers to create more storage space for your belongings. Built-in storage can also serve as a room divider, creating separate spaces in an open-concept layout.

5. Invest in space-saving furniture

Space-saving furniture is an excellent solution for small spaces. You can choose furniture that serves multiple purposes, such as a sofa bed or a storage ottoman. Wall-mounted furniture, such as fold-down tables and chairs, can also be a great way to save space.

6. Create an open-concept layout

An open-concept layout can make your HDB flat appear larger and more spacious. Removing walls between your living room and kitchen or dining area can create a seamless flow and make your space appear more significant.

7. Use vertical space

When you have limited floor space, it is essential to utilize your vertical space effectively. You can install floor-to-ceiling shelves, cabinets, or bookcases to create more storage space without taking up additional floor space.

8. Choose multi-functional items

Multi-functional items can help you maximize your space and reduce clutter. For example, a kitchen island can serve as a prep area, dining table, and storage space. A bed with built-in storage can also be a great way to save space in your bedroom.

9. Optimize your lighting

Proper lighting can make your space appear more spacious and inviting. You can choose overhead lighting, such as recessed lighting or pendant lights, to create an illusion of height. You can also use task lighting, such as under-cabinet lighting, to brighten up specific areas of your HDB flat.

10. Incorporate natural elements

Incorporating natural elements, such as plants, can create a more relaxing and spacious environment. Plants can help purify the air and create a calming effect in your home. You can also use natural materials, such as wood or stone, to add texture and depth to your space.

11. Avoid clutter

Clutter can make your space feel cramped and disorganized. It is essential to declutter regularly and only keep the items that you need. You can use storage solutions, such as storage boxes and baskets, to keep your belongings organized and out of sight.

12. Choose the right curtains

Curtains can play a significant role in making your HDB flat appear more spacious. Choose curtains that match your wall color to create a seamless look. Opt for sheer curtains or light fabrics that allow natural light to filter through.

13. Opt for sliding doors

Sliding doors are an excellent option for small spaces as they do not take up additional floor space. You can choose sliding doors for your bedrooms or bathrooms to create more room and enhance the flow of your space.

14. Create a focal point

Creating a focal point in your HDB flat can draw the eye away from the limited space and make your room appear more significant. You can use artwork, a statement piece of furniture, or a unique accent wall to create a focal point in your space.

FAQs

How can I maximize storage space in my HDB flat?

You can install built-in storage, choose multi-functional furniture, and use vertical space effectively to maximize storage space in your HDB flat.

What colors should I use for my walls and flooring?

You should choose light colors for your walls and flooring to create an illusion of space and make your room appear larger.

Can I renovate my HDB flat without approval?

No, you need to seek approval from HDB before starting any renovation works in your HDB flat.

How can I create a focal point in my small space?

You can create a focal point by using artwork, a statement piece of furniture, or a unique accent wall in your small space.
